The Location
The light and airy property is situated in the sought after Woodloes location and offers excellent travel links. For national commuters it is only a short drive to the M40 and Warwick Parkway park and ride train line for frequent visitors to London. The property is also just a couple of minutes walk away from the bus stop and has easy access to local shops and amenities including a M&S Simply Food, bp garage and Priory Medical Centre.
Hebden Avenue is a 5 minute drive or 20 minute walk into the historic Warwick town centre and its famous Warwick Castle. Warwick is a market town which offers a great selection of High Street & independent shops as well as a wide range of restaurants, bars and coffee shops. Warwick is a lively town which hosts an annual food and drink festival, weekend markets and other local events.
